We acquired some chickens back in February and they've been doing really well.

They spent a good long time indoors, but we were keen to get them outside quickly. At first it was because we wanted them to be able to roam the garden, explore, rummage through plants and stuff. Quickly, however, another reason to get them out surfaced.

They stink.

Okay, they don't stink stink, but their droppings smell pretty bad occasionally and it catches you by surprise. You'll just get a waft of chicken feces up your nose suddenly and wonder why they're in the livingroom. And that's even when cleaning them out at least once a day.

Anyway, they're outside, they're happy, we have them set up in a very nice coop with a large run, and let them out of it whenever we're home.

It's spring, so of course we've started to get the garden ready for planting food and flowers. The three chickens have, however, taken it upon themselves to claim a ceramic plant pot as their own. They wriggle themselves into it and kick up the soil and have a dirt bath, sometimes falling asleep. At least, until one decides it's not quite comfortable enough and wriggles, setting off a chain reaction of flapping, kicking dirt and b'kahk! until they eventually settle in again. It's pretty amusing.
